in DevOps Culture by
Why does the Puppet tool have its very own language? Why YAML and XML are considered incompatible?

1 Answer

0 votes
by
The language that is used for manifests is finally the Puppet’s human interface. YAML and XML are the data formats that are developed around the processing capabilities of computer systems, and thus they are not appropriate human interfaces.

Even though there are individuals who can read and write them, YAML and XML restrict the assurance that the specific interface was declarative. There is a possibility that one process will treat a YAML configuration or XML configuration different from another process.

Related questions

0 votes
asked Jan 3 in DevOps Culture by SakshiSharma
+1 vote
asked Jan 4 in DevOps Culture by SakshiSharma
+1 vote
asked Jan 4 in DevOps Culture by SakshiSharma
...